Name: | Shipyard, Bideford |
---|
Summary
A small shipyard existed at Ford Yard from at least the 1930s. Run by Blackmore and Sons, it produced wooden minesweepers and small patrol boats during World War Two. Closed in 1956 when the company moved downstream to Cleave Houses.

Exeter Archaeology, 2001, Archaeological Assessment of a Proposed Residential Development at New Road, Bideford (Report - Assessment). SDV13528.
The shipyard was at the south end of what has been Ford Timber Yard. It operated from the 1930s to the1960s. Most of the site was a covered yard which became an agricultural implements depot before being demolished.
